Inorganic M<sub>3</sub>ACl<sub>3</sub> (M = Ca, Sr, Ba, A = N, P, As) perovskite-derivatives for next-generation solar cells and optoelectronics: in-depth analysis of stability, optoelectronic features, and temperature-dependent carrier mobilities
Zia Ur Rehman, Zijing Lin
Abstract
M 3 ACI 3 (M = Ca, Sr, Ba, A = N, P, As) compounds are promising for PVCs and optoelectronics, with a bandgap of 1.7 to 2.9 eV, carrier mobility of 38 to 192 cm V −1 s −1 , and absorption coefficient of 2.5 to 11 × 10 5 cm −1 .
